fmStripe: Simple Payment Processing, Powered by FileMaker and Stripe

Tim Dietrich (AKA the man who never sleeps) has released another FileMaker solution:  fmStripe.

Reasonably priced at $300 (with a $50 discount for existing email subscribers), it’s a pretty well rounded out integration package of FileMaker and Stripe:

With fmStripe, you can easily receive credit card payments and store them in a FileMaker database.

fmStripe, is based on the popular Stripe payment processing system. It uses Stripe’s “Checkout” function, providing your customers with an elegant, streamlined, and secure method for making payments.

Since Stripe is handling the CC portion, it’s level 1 PCI compliant (that’s the highest level).  fmStripe requires a FM Server 12 or 13 and a web server with mysql and php.  Pretty basic stuff.
